Abstract
A multitude of heald shafts can be decoupled simultaneously as a set. For this purpose one of the two coupling sections (2, 3) of a shaft, either the section on the push rod side or the section on the shaft side, is equipped with a decoupling mechanism (11). All decoupling mechanisms (11) are power operated in unison by hydraulic, pneumatic, or electrical power. The power operated decoupling mechanisms operate a spring biased rocker lever (7) of a lever mechanism (6) to decouple the coupling sections from each other.
